Islamic Center of New England Logo

4.4/5
(22) · Mosque in Sharon, United States
Suggest an edit · Your business? Claim now

Add more information

Add hours
Islamic Center of New England

Reviews

Facebook
4.4/5 · 22 reviews
Loading reviews...
May 13, 2021
It was a great experience thank for everyone who made this event possibleFull review by Salih Majid Al Ani

Social profiles